Beispiel #1
0
        void pu_CargaInicial()
        {
            try
            {
                _idEmpresa = param.IdEmpresa;

                cmbNominaTipo.View.Columns.AddField("Descripcion").Visible = true;
                cmbNominaTipoLiqui.View.Columns.AddField("DescripcionProcesoNomina").Visible = true;
                cmbPeriodo.View.Columns.AddField("pe_Descripcion").Visible   = true;
                cmbDivision.View.Columns.AddField("Descripcion").Visible     = true;
                cmbCentroCosto.View.Columns.AddField("Centro_costo").Visible = true;
                cmbEmpleado.View.Columns.AddField("InfoPersona.pe_nombreCompleto").Visible = true;
                cmbRubro.View.Columns.AddField("ru_descripcion").Visible        = true;
                cmbArea.View.Columns.AddField("Descripcion").Visible            = true;
                cmbDepartamento.View.Columns.AddField("de_descripcion").Visible = true;

                //CARGA COMBO NOMINA_TIPO
                oListRo_Nomina_Tipo_Info = oRo_Nomina_Tipo_Bus.Get_List_Nomina_Tipo(_idEmpresa);
                cmbNominaTipo.DataSource = oListRo_Nomina_Tipo_Info;

                //CARGA COMBO DIVISION
                oListRo_division_Info  = oRo_division_Bus.ConsultaGeneral(_idEmpresa);
                cmbDivision.DataSource = oListRo_division_Info;

                //CARGA COMBO CENTRO_COSTO
                oListCt_Centro_costo_Info = oCt_Centro_costo_Bus.Get_list_Centro_Costo(_idEmpresa, ref mensaje);
                cmbCentroCosto.DataSource = oListCt_Centro_costo_Info;

                //CARGA RUBRO
                if (barRubro.Visibility == BarItemVisibility.Always)
                {
                    oListRo_rubro_tipo_Info = oRo_rubro_tipo_Bus.ConsultaRubro_x_empresa_prov_ing_egr(_idEmpresa);
                    cmbRubro.DataSource     = oListRo_rubro_tipo_Info;
                }

                //CARGAR EMPLEADOS
                oListRo_Empleado_Info  = oRo_Empleado_Bus.Get_List_Empleado_(_idEmpresa);
                cmbEmpleado.DataSource = oListRo_Empleado_Info;

                //CARGAR AREAS
                oListRo_Area_Info  = oRo_area_Bus.ConsultaGeneral(_idEmpresa);
                cmbArea.DataSource = oListRo_Area_Info;


                //CARGAR DEPARTAMENTOS
                LisDepartamento            = BusDepartamento.Get_List_Departamento(_idEmpresa);
                cmbDepartamento.DataSource = LisDepartamento;
            }
            catch (Exception ex)
            {
                string NameMetodo = System.Reflection.MethodBase.GetCurrentMethod().Name;
                MessageBox.Show(NameMetodo + " - " + ex.ToString(), "Error", MessageBoxButtons.OK, MessageBoxIcon.Error);
                Log_Error_bus.Log_Error(ex.ToString());
            }
        }